Function: get_user_option

get_user_option( string $option, integer $user, string $deprecated )

Retrieve user option that can be either per Site or per Network.

Shortcut: guo

You can use above key combination to trigger the associated snippet for this function in the WordPress Snippets for Visual Studio Code extension. You can also use this shortcut to search for this function on this website.

If the user ID is not given, then the current user will be used instead. If the user ID is given, then the user data will be retrieved. The filter for the result, will also pass the original option name and finally the user data object as the third parameter.

The option will first check for the per site name and then the per Network name.


Name Type(s) Default Value Description
$option string

User option name.

$user integer

Optional. User ID.

$deprecated string ''

Use get_option() to check for an option in the options table.



User option value on success, false on failure.

WordPress Developer Newsletter

Stay informed of new chapter releases, important WordPress API updates and more.